An early afternoon walk up Signal Hill in Lebanon, was relatively quiet due to the mid-summer conditions, but it did not seem to interfere with the noisy Wood Frogs in the vernal pools along the ridge trail. Note: Wood ticks were out in force already. Red-shouldered Hawk - 1 gliding above upper meadow S-N , fortunately alerted me to it's flyby with a couple distinctive calls. Eastern Bluebirds - pair @ hedgerow between lower fields, in close proximity of birdboxes. Storrs Hill Lebanon Eastern Bluebirds - 2 in different locations on hill. Y B Sapsuckers - 2 in yard Coopers Hawk - 1 at edge of yard. Has given near to nest call the last 3 mornings, but still have not located definite nest site.
